Saturday 21st July unveiling Airfield Memorial @ 14:30

The McAully Flying group in association with the Airfields of Britain Conservation Trust will be unveiling a Memorial to mark the significance that Little Snoring Airfield made to the RAF.

The Club house will be open from midday, where guests can both park and take refreshments prior to the opening.

Vehicular access will be off the Thursford Road, it will be marked locally just follow the highway signs to the ‘airfield’.

Arrangements will be made to leave the club house at 14:15 to assemble at the Memorial.

This event is open to all.
